While the vast majority of sports and/or advertisement fans had their focus solely on Sunday’s NFL Championship game, many 49ers fans may have had their attention diverted. Word spread like wildfire among sports journalists that an as-of-yet unnamed source had released information that the pending signing of Jimmy Garoppolo had gained notable momentum, and that a deal is imminent.

Due to the anonymity of the source, I’m given slight pause. Considering that the 49ers FO has been consistently tight-lipped this season, and the Garoppolo camp ostensibly has nothing to gain by disseminating this information, the reliability of the report leaves something to be desired. Naturally, over the coming days, I hope to see some solid conspiracy theories come together.

In broader NFL news, the New England Patriots moved into a tie with the Denver Broncos for most Super Bowl losses by an NFL team, with 5. I’ve really got to give it to Eagles Head Coach Doug Pederson, who managed to put a backup QB against Bill Belichick & Tom Brady, and outgun them. It’s no small feat, and the rumblings coming out of Foxborough over the offseason should be very interesting. As both of the Patriots’ coordinators are expected to announce moves to different teams shortly, and the oft-debated “Brady and Belichick will retire after SB LII” trope is sure to heat up - as well as the new reports that Rob Gronkowski is considering retirement - the Patriots could quickly be looking at something that dwarfs the widely-considered-worst-of-all-time 2015 San Francisco 49ers offseason.
